Exelon was recently separated into two publicly traded companies, Exelon and Constellation. Exelon is the parent company for our fully regulated transmission and distribution utilities, delivering electricity and natural gas to more than 10 million customers. Constellation is the largest supplier of clean energy and sustainable solutions to homes, businesses and public-sector customers across the continental U.S., backed by more than 31,000 megawatts of generating capacity consisting of nuclear, wind, solar, natural gas and hydro assets. JOB SUMMARY

Under close supervision, does the simplest types of substation construction and maintenance work on dead conductors, structures, plant and equipment used in the production and distribution of electrical energy.


JOB DUTIES
  1. Under close supervision, regularly and customarily does the simplest types of construction and maintenance work on dead conductors, structures, plant and equipment used in the production and distribution of electrical energy.
  2. May be required to work on low voltage energized apparatus for purpose of learning and studying for advancement.
  3. Under close supervision, regularly and customarily performs all other duties of an Electrician on disconnected, tagged-out, or non-electric structures.
  4. Performs other related or less skilled work as required or as directed.
Note: After eighteen (18) months as Electrician Helper, employee is automatically promoted to the grade of Jr. Electrician.
Note: Must pass qualification test prior to Company awarding job.
 
 

Qualifications

 
QUALIFICATIONS REQUIRED
  • Must has satisfactorily completed a basic electricity course with approved content, which is inclusive of any four (4) of the following seven (7) subject areas;
    1. Transformers,
    2. Electric Motors,
    3. AC Circuits,
    4. DC Circuits,
    5. Instrumentation,
    6. Electric Print Reading,
    7. Integrated Circuits,
  • OR
    • Some high school or vocational school education or equivalent. Completion of electrical theory courses as listed above while in the military service or graduate of an electrical program, such as Bliss, National, etc.
    • OR
      • Graduate of an electrical school, such as BLISS, National, etc.
      • OR
        • High School or vacation school graduate or equivalent, plus completion of an electrical apprenticeship on a full time basis with a licensed electrical contractor.
        • Must pass CAST qualification test prior to Company awarding job.
        • Must possess or be able to promptly obtain a Commercial driver’s license, with hazardous materials and tanker endorsements.
        • Must be able to work overtime and various work schedules as required (Non-standard and extended hours, rotating shifts, weekends, holidays, during system emergencies, as required, in a variety of work environments while wearing the proper personal protective equipment, (PPE).
        • Must be able to pass physical for DOT and respirator certification.
        • Ability to distinguish between color-coded wires and components
        • Physical effort required: Strenuous, reaching, abnormal positions, heavy lifting, walking, stooping and climbing.
        • Ability and willingness to perform both indoor and outdoor tasks for extended periods of time, (for example, lifting up to 50 pounds, climbing ladders and scaffolding, bending, twisting, kneeling, crawling, pulling/pushing, standing, walking, and squatting).
        • Must be able to read, write and communicate effectively in the English language.
        • This position is a NERC regulated position and requires an initial background check on the incumbent followed by background checks every (7) seven years on the incumbent. Additionally, the incumbent will be required to complete annual NERC compliance training.
